Abstract
The invention discloses a kind of Anti-reverse deceleration strips, mounting seat, deceleration seat, one-way slabs, the through slot of direction of traffic is provided perpendicular in the middle part of the mounting seat, vertical sliding is equipped with deceleration seat in the through slot, is connected with several elastic components between the bottom of the deceleration seat and the bottom of through slot;The side of the inclined inclined plane shape of the one-way slabs, the surface bottom and deceleration seat of the one-way slabs is hinged, is provided with adjusting bolt between the beveled top end of one-way slabs and the other side of deceleration seat;The function that the vehicle that effectively prevent driving in the wrong direction passes through is realized, compared to traditional deceleration strip, the present invention drives in the wrong direction with effectively prevention, and vehicle passes through, the height of one-way slabs and tilt angle are flexibly adjustable, the beneficial effect of adaptation different road conditions and vehicle wheel footpath.

Working principle and application method:
Mounting seat is mounted on road surface by bolt first, then deceleration seat is installed among the through slot of mounting seat,
Several elastic components are provided between the bottom of deceleration seat and the bottom of through slot, and deceleration seat can be slided along the vertical direction among through slot
It is dynamic;The side at the top of deceleration seat is hinged with the bottom end on the inclined-plane of one-way slabs, the other side at the top for the seat that slows down and one-way slabs
Adjusting bolt is installed between the top on inclined-plane, bolt is adjusted by rotation, can make to adjust height of the one-way slabs on deceleration seat
And tilt angle;The bottom end on the inclined-plane of one-way slabs is towards normally travel direction, when the vehicle of normally travel passes through deceleration strip, vehicle
Wheel travels the inclined-plane of upper one-way slabs, and compressing mounting base, mounting base move downward compressing elastic component, make downwards for one-way slabs compression at this time
Mounting base and one-way slabs decline, allow vehicle from the inclined-plane of one-way slabs normal through;When retrograde vehicle driving crosses deceleration strip, vehicle
Wheel blocks limit by the top of one-way slabs, and wheel cannot force one-way slabs to decline, i.e., mounting base will not oppress elastic component progress
Decline, therefore retrograde vehicle can be blocked by the top of one-way slabs, and retrograde vehicle is prevented to pass through.
